Best Baby Boy Names Hindu Starting with A – Auspicious & Timeless

The letter “A” is considered highly auspicious in Hindu naming traditions, associated with Lord Brahma (the creator) and positive cosmic energy. Here are top Hindu baby boy names starting with A:

  • Aarav – Peaceful, one who brings calm
  • Aditya – Son of Aditi, the Sun God
  • Aryan – Noble, belonging to the Arya clan
  • Amit – Infinite, boundless
  • Ansh – Part of God, divine fragment
  • Arjun – Warrior hero of the Mahabharata, meaning “white” or “pure”
  • Atharv – First Veda (Atharvaveda); wise, knowledgeable
  • Ayaan – Gift of God, speed
  • Abhinav – Young, fresh, innovative
  • Akash – Sky, infinite space

Best Baby Boy Names Hindu Starting with S – Sacred & Strong

The letter “S” is linked to the Sun (Surya) and Goddess Saraswati in Hindu astrology, making it one of the most favoured starting letters for boy names. Top Hindu baby boy names starting with S:

  • Sai – Divine, a form of Lord Sai Baba
  • Shiv – Auspicious, name of the supreme deity Lord Shiva
  • Samarth – Capable, powerful, efficient
  • Shlok – Hymn, verse from the Vedas or Gita
  • Soham – “I am that” — a powerful Vedic mantra
  • Siddharth – One who has accomplished goals (name of Gautama Buddha)
  • Suryansh – Part of the Sun, ray of Surya
  • Shaurya – Bravery, heroism
  • Suvir – Great warrior
  • Shaan – Pride, dignity

Best Baby Boy Names Hindu Marathi – Regional Pride, Global Appeal

Maharashtra has a rich tradition of unique Hindu baby names that blend Sanskrit roots with the musical quality of the Marathi language. Here are best baby boy names Hindu Marathi:

  • Yash (यश) – Fame, success
  • Omkar (ओंकार) – One who chants Om; sacred
  • Prathamesh (प्रथमेश) – First Lord, name of Ganesha
  • Vedant (वेदांत) – End of the Vedas, ultimate knowledge
  • Rushikesh (ऋषिकेश) – Lord of senses, name of Vishnu
  • Shreyas (श्रेयस) – Auspicious, superior
  • Chinmay (चिन्मय) – Full of knowledge, consciousness
  • Parth (पार्थ) – Son of the Earth, another name for Arjun

Marathi Hindu families often honour regional deities like Vitthal (Pandurang) and Ganesha through names like Vitthal, Prathamesh, and Omkar — connecting the child spiritually to Maharashtra’s divine heritage.

How to Choose the Perfect Hindu Baby Boy Name

Here’s a quick expert checklist before finalising your baby’s name:

  1. Check the Rashi – Consult a Jyotishi for the auspicious first letter based on birth Nakshatra
  2. Test the sound – Say the full name (first + last) aloud 10 times
  3. Check the meaning – Always verify the Sanskrit or regional meaning
  4. Numerology check – Some families use Vedic Numerology (Ank Jyotish) to ensure number compatibility
  5. Global usability – Will the name work in international settings?
  6. Family tradition – Does it honour your lineage or deity?

6. How do I choose a Hindu baby boy name based on Rashi?

In Hindu tradition, the baby’s birth Nakshatra (lunar mansion) determines the auspicious starting syllable for the name. Consult a Vedic astrologer (Jyotishi) with your baby’s birth time and location to get the correct Rashi letter for a spiritually aligned name.
